Ozark Civil En on behalf of Lowe's Home Centers, has made application for a
conditional use permit to allow open and outdoor stora of truck trailers to enclose
pallets and used appliances on the south side of the store, located at 5780 Nova Scotia
Avenue North. Three deliver trucks will also be stored within the stora area on the
south side of the store. To screen the trailers and the deliver trucks, additional fencin
bermin and landscapin will be constructed.
The subject site is currentl zoned B-4, Limited Business District. Open and outdoor
stora is a listed conditional use within the B-4 District. Approval of the PUD g eneral
plan for the Lowe's Store was g ranted b the Cit Council in November of 2005.

Comprehensive Plan. The comprehensive Plan guides the subject site for
commercial land use and as such, the retail development is in compliance with the
Comprehensive Plan.
Zoning. The subject site is zoned B -4, Limited Business District. The retail
development is allowed under the B -4 District and open and outdoor storage is a listed
conditional use. The PUD approval in November of 2005 included allowances for areas
of outdoor sales and storage in the front of the store. No outdoor storage was allowed
for the rear or sides of the store (except for the garden center) as part of the original
approvals. A conditional use permit is required to allow the requested outdoor storage
at the rear of the store.
Project [description, The applicant has requested that two truck trailers be parked for
storage at the rear of the Lowe's Store. one trailer would be used for storage of used
appliances that are later recycled. The full trailers would be removed approximately
once or twice a week with the frequency dependent upon the volume of merchandise to
be removed. A second trailer would be used for storage of pallets. As with the
appliances, the pallets are recycled and will be removed approximately once a week, or
as required. The trailers will require approximately a 12 foot width and are to be parked
on the south curb line of the driveway. The trailer height is 13 feet.
Lowe's also proposes parking two box trucks and a flat bed truck that are used for
deliveries in this area. The delivery trucks are currently stored overnight in the
southwest corner of the Lowe's lot. Staff has suggested that the trailers be moved
along the south curb line adjacent to the proposed trailer location. The revised site plan
reflects the new storage area for the trucks on the south curb line.
Proposed Screening p creenin and Landsca in The plans indicate how the storage area will
be screened and landscaped from 58 Street and Nova Scotia Avenue. From the
south, the existing six foot berm and eight foot fence and landscaping will provide more
than adequate screening. From the east, the storage area would be visible from Nova
Scotia and the townhome development. The plans indicate constructing a five foot
retainin g wall with an eight foot solid fence and landscaping on the east side of the
storage area to block views from Nova Scotia. on the southwest corner of the property,
the berm and fence will be extended from the south side along the west property line,
approximately 110 feet to the north. The berm is proposed at two feet with a 10 foot
p p ]�
fence to match the existing. The Zoning ordinance allows for up to eight foot fences for
screening although a 10 foot fence can be approved by the City Council.
The final berming, landscaping and fencing plans shall be subject to review and
approval b the city Engineer, city Arborist and city Planner. All fencing, screening
pp y
and landscaping shall be in compliance with Section 401.15.E of the Zoning ordinance.
Other Screening Issues. A site review has shown that landscape materials are being
stored above the fence of the garden center. As a result, the materials are clearly
M
visible from 58 Street. All merchandise will be required to be stored below the garden
center fence.
Additionally, merchandise is visible through the fence on the east side of the site,
adjacent to Nova Scotia Avenue. A screening device will need to be added so as to
male the merchandise less visible from the street.
Conditional Use Permit criteria. Section 401.301.E.4 of the Zoning ordinance lists
the criteria for review of open and outdoor storage. Review of these criteria for this
application is as follows:
a. The area is fenced and screened from view of neighboring residential uses or if
abutting a residential district in compliance with Section 401.15.E of this
Ordinance.
Provisions for additional screening are being addressed as part of the
conditional use permit approval.
b. Storage is screened from view from public right -of -way in compliance with
Section 401.15.E of this ordinance.
Additional perming, fencing and landscaping is to be added to screen the
storage areas.
C. Storage area is grassed or surfaced to control dust.
The storage area is already surfaced with concrete.
d. All lighting shall be hooded and so directed that the light source shall not be
visible from the public right -of -way or from neighboring residences and shall be in
compliance with Section 401.15.B.7 of this ordinance.
No changes to lighting are proposed as part of this application.
e. The provisions of Section 401.03.A.8 of this ordinance are considered and
satisfactorily met.
There should be no adverse or negative impact to the health, safety or
welfare of the City or surrounding neighborhoods as a result of this
application.
Lighting and Signage. There are no lighting or signage issues related to this
application.
Design Guidelines. There are no conformance issues related to Design Guidelines
for this application.

CONCLUSION 1 RECOMMENDATION
The applicant has submitted the necessary materials for the proposed application. The
proposed outdoor storage and new landscaping, fencing and berming are consistent
with the requirements of the Zoning ordinance and Design Guidelines, as well as the
direction of the comprehensive Plan. Based upon the information contained in this
report, our office recommends approval of the conditional use permit for open and
outdoor storage subject to the following conditions:
All outdoor storage of truck trailers, box trucks, and flat bed trucks shall be within
the areas indicated in the site plan dated June 4, 2007. No more than two truck
trailers and a total of three delivery trucks shall be stored at one time.
2. The berming, landscape and fencing plans shall be subject to review and
approval of the city Engineer, city Arborist and city Planner.
3. No merchandise or storage items shall be stored above the garden center fence
on the west side of the building.
4. Merchandise within the fence storage area on the southeast side of the building
shall be screened so that it is not visible from Nova Scotia Avenue. The
applicant shall provide a screening plan subject to review and approval of the
City Planner.
